Post: What do you charge for Pet Fees?

Sam Zes
Posted
  • Property Manager
  • St. Louis, MO
  • Posts 8
  • Votes 6

We charge $20/month for the first pet and an additional $15 for the second pet.  Two pets max.  For one pet, we require a $350 security deposit and $500 for two.  

Post: Typical Management Fees

Sam Zes
Posted
  • Property Manager
  • St. Louis, MO
  • Posts 8
  • Votes 6

Those fees are very reasonable.  Most companies in the St. Louis are charge one month of rent.  $30/$40 an hour for maintenance is also a very good price.  We are seeing more in the $50/$60 range for maintenance.

Post: What formal property management software do you recommend?

Sam Zes
Posted
  • Property Manager
  • St. Louis, MO
  • Posts 8
  • Votes 6

I've used Buildium, Propertyware and Rentvine.  We implemented Rentvine at my last company and now use it at my current company.  It's very affordable and very user friendly and has more features than other bigger names out there.  And the customer service is phenomenal.
